Sakae not a derivative?[edit]

I've heard from an aircraft engine expert (no written source available unfortunately) that Nakajima did buy a license of the 14K, but the Sakae wasn't based on it. Please note that on the Nakajima Sakae page, the phrase "it was version of the famous Gnome-Rhône 14K, a license for which had been taken out in 1936" was replaced by "It was a designed by Nakajima after acquiring a license for the French Gnome-Rhone 14K". FWIW the Sakae's basic characteristics (ie bore, stroke, diameter etc) are completely different from the 14K's (see on the Gnome-Rhône 14N page as I have not updated the 14K page yet, but the K and N had similar basic characteristics). Displacement[edit]

Bore and stroke given yield 38.67L (2360cuin), not the 38.72 (2363) shown. 162.157.229.90 (talk) 05:14, 26 January 2014 (UTC)[reply]

This engine may have articulated connecting rods, if it does we don't know the exact stroke of the articulated cylinders. For this reason (and others) we use the displacement from the cited source and not self-calculated figures. Nimbus (Cumulus nimbus floats by) 21:17, 26 January 2014 (UTC)[reply]
